Output 56d7a309ccb99e534ce1a57775fc76b43334bee1edddaaa1a0c0ea98e04ecd86:0

value
2642227
script pubkey
OP_0 OP_PUSHBYTES_20 ed52ea637460fefe978da18d215c8b71353fe10d
address
bc1qa4fw5cm5vrl0a9ud5xxjzhytwy6nlcgdg86f2g
transaction
56d7a309ccb99e534ce1a57775fc76b43334bee1edddaaa1a0c0ea98e04ecd86
confirmations
285064
spent
true